M4V Video
M4V is a container file format commonly used for video files. It's similar to MP4 but was developed by Apple for video content in their products, including iTunes. M4V files may be DRM-protected for copyright protection. The format supports various video and audio codecs, making it versatile for storing and playing videos, movies, and TV shows.
WebM Video
WebM is an open, royalty-free video format designed for web use. It delivers high-quality video with relatively small file sizes, making it ideal for streaming and online video platforms. WebM supports VP8 and VP9 video codecs, along with Vorbis and Opus audio codecs, ensuring efficient compression and broad compatibility. The format is favored for its accessibility and open-source nature.

What is an M4V File?
M4V (MPEG-4 Video) is a video container format developed by Apple, often used for videos downloaded from the iTunes Store. It may or may not be protected by DRM copy protection. M4V files are typically encoded with H.264 or H.265 video codecs and AAC audio.
What is a WEBM File?
WEBM is an open, royalty-free video format designed for web use. It's primarily associated with the VP8 or VP9 video codecs and the Vorbis or Opus audio codecs. WEBM is supported natively by most modern web browsers and is ideal for embedding videos directly into web pages.
Why Convert M4V to WEBM?
There are several reasons why you might want to convert an M4V file to WEBM:
- Web Compatibility: WEBM is designed for the web and enjoys excellent browser support, making it ideal for online video streaming and embedding.
- Smaller File Size: WEBM, especially when encoded with VP9, can offer comparable video quality to H.264 at smaller file sizes, which is beneficial for bandwidth and storage.
- Open Source: WEBM is a royalty-free format, which can be attractive for developers looking to avoid licensing fees.
Converting to WEBM ensures your video content is readily accessible and optimized for online distribution.
